What Is Chemical Peels?
Chemical exfoliation through professional peels offers customizable treatment depths. Superficial peels provide glow with no downtime, while medium and deep peels deliver dramatic improvement for significant concerns.

How Does Chemical Peels Work?
Treatment takes 15-45 minutes depending on peel type. Superficial peels cause light flaking for days; medium peels involve a week of peeling; deep peels require 1-2 weeks of significant recovery.

1 How long does it take to recover from a chemical peel?
Recovery depends on peel depth: superficial (1-3 days), medium (5-7 days), deep (2 weeks or more). Expect peeling and redness during recovery. Consult a Jamaica provider for personalized guidance.
2 Do chemical peels hurt?
Superficial peels cause mild tingling. Medium peels may sting. Deep peels require sedation or anesthesia. Discomfort is temporary and manageable. Your Jamaica provider can give specific recommendations.
3 What should I avoid after a chemical peel?
Avoid sun exposure, picking at peeling skin, harsh skincare, exercise (causes sweating), and makeup until skin heals. Jamaica practitioners are trained in current best practices.
4 Can chemical peels cause hyperpigmentation?
Yes, especially in darker skin tones or if sun exposure occurs during healing. Prep with brightening agents and strict sun protection minimize this risk.
5 At what age should I start getting chemical peels?
Peels can benefit people from their 20s onward. Young adults may use light peels for acne, while older patients address aging concerns with deeper peels. Jamaica med spas follow the same protocols with local expertise.
6 Can I get a chemical peel if I have sensitive skin?
Yes, gentle peels like lactic acid are suitable for sensitive skin. Your provider will select an appropriate peel for your skin type. Consult a Jamaica provider for personalized guidance.
7 What skin concerns do chemical peels treat?
Peels treat fine lines, sun damage, acne, acne scars, melasma, uneven tone, and dull skin. Depth determines which concerns are addressed. Your Jamaica provider can give specific recommendations.
